Once sea trials are out of the way, Stena drillship going back to Guyana

One of the drillships owned by Stena Drilling, an offshore drilling contractor, has completed its 15-year special period survey (SPS).

The Stena Carron drillship went to Las Palmas to start its SPS, during which maintenance was performed on the sheaves. According to Stena Drilling, the main and auxiliary wells were removed and replaced, full bearing replacements were conducted, and an upgraded greasing system was installed for improved performance.

The company claims that this helps to keep its equipment in top shape for smooth sailing ahead. The 2008-built sixth-generation harsh environment dual-activity dynamically positioned (DP3) drillship has now set off for sea trials before heading back to Guyana.
